How can I apply for a vehicle circulation permit in Chile?

The circulation permit for a vehicle is processed at the Municipality corresponding to your address. You must present the vehicle documents, mandatory insurance and pay municipal taxes and fees.

How is child support established in cases of children with special educational needs in Peru?

In cases of children with special educational needs in Peru, child support can be adjusted to cover additional expenses associated with the required specialized education and care.

What are the consequences of breaching a sales contract in Ecuador?

Failure to comply with a contract can result in various legal consequences, such as the payment of damages. It is essential to include clauses that stipulate penalties for non-compliance and measures to be taken in the event of a dispute.

What is the role of the Ministry of Foreign Affairs in promoting international standards of due diligence in Guatemala's commercial relations?

The Ministry of Foreign Affairs has the responsibility of promoting international due diligence standards, facilitating bilateral and multilateral agreements, and ensuring that Guatemala's trade relations are aligned with international regulations on this matter.

What is the relationship between compliance and corporate social responsibility (CSR) in Ecuadorian companies, and how can organizations effectively integrate CSR practices into their compliance programs?

Corporate social responsibility and compliance are interconnected in Ecuador, since both seek to ensure the ethical behavior of companies. Effective integration of CSR practices into compliance programs involves the alignment of ethical and social objectives, transparent accountability, and active participation in initiatives that contribute to the well-being of society and the environment.

Are there appeal processes if I am denied access to my criminal record in the Dominican Republic?

Yes, there are appeal processes if you are denied access to your criminal record in the Dominican Republic. You can file an appeal or appeal with the appropriate institution, providing evidence that you meet the requirements for obtaining the record and that an error was made in the denial decision. Often, a committee will review your case and make a decision based on the appeal submitted.
